How do you help a disparate team of UK wide site managers improve communication and work together for the pursuance of Company objectives?
15 managers from a well known UK wide company met at our training facility
for a 3 day tailor-made programme. These managers work in geographically dispersed offices across the UK. Upper management clearly saw this group as important to the future growth of the company. The objectives of the programme revolved around improving communication, sharing of ideas, introducing common goals and familiarisation with work colleagues.
